1. University of Divinity

Youtube: University of Divinity

The University of Divinity is situated in Melbourne, Australia. It consists of eleven colleges and specializes in divinity and theological learnings. The faculty to student ratio in the University of Divinity is an amazing 1:7. It is also the second oldest university in the state of Victoria. Here are some details about the University:

  1. Founded in: 1910
  2. Specializations: Theology, Philosophy, Ministry
  3. Application Fees: $300 (INR 16,929.54)
  4. Scholarship Options: Yes
  5. Study Modes
    1. Online
    2. Face-to-Face
    3. Blended
  6. Annual Tuition Fees for Popular Courses:
    1. Bachelor of Counselling- $16,056 (INR 8,59,347)
    2. Bachelor in Theology- $13,632 (INR 7,29,610)
    3. Master of Divinity- $15,840 (INR 8,47,774)
    4. Master of Philosophy (Research)- $18,432 (INR 9,86,501)
  7. IELTS Requirement- 6.5
  8. TOEFL- 79
  9. PTE- 58 with no band less than 50

Cheapest Universities in Australia under 2000 Dollars

While $2000 (INR 1,07,035) is a steep budget for studying in Australia, it is definitely not impossible. An average expense in Australia is $2900 (INR 1,55,142) per month. However, students can easily manage to live anywhere between $1800 – $2400 (INR 96,338-1,28,393). Here are some ways you can study in Australia for under $2000 (INR 1,07,035).

  1. Find a diploma, or certification course in your University. A diploma or certification can cost you anywhere between $1500- $2800 per three months. (INR 80,277.51-1,49,851.36)
  2. If you are sure to look for a degree program, almost every university in Australia offers scholarships. Every university has its own requirement for scholarships.
  3. Join a paid internship or part-time job
  4. Choose shared rental stays, hostel or on-campus hostels for accommodation which can cost you around $50- $100 per week (INR 2,675- 5,351)
  5. Minimize personal expenses, entertainment and eating out habits. Use public transports, choose to cook or eat from hostel.

Popular Intakes in Australia

To study in Australia, candidates can opt for the two major intakes offered by the universities, February and July. February intake is the primary intake for Australian universities as most programmes are offered during this intake as well as most international students apply for it. There are other intakes like September and November intake that allow students to opt for vocational courses. 

Intake Applications Begin
February intake October-November
July intake April-May
Multiple intakes September & November
